Gephyraulus gall midge
Gephyraulus
Description
Taxonomic position: Gephyraulus belongs to the order Diptera and the family Cecidomyiidae. These insects are widely known as gall midges because of their ability to induce the formation of galls — abnormal tissue growths on host plants that provide both food and shelter for the larvae.
Host plants and damage: The species primarily affects various grass species, including cereals and wild grasses. The larvae act as specialized phytophages, and their feeding activity leads to significant disruption in the plant's development, often resulting in deformed stems or underdeveloped reproductive structures.
Biology and life cycle: The life cycle comprises egg, larval, pupal, and adult stages. Females lay eggs on plant tissues, and once the larvae hatch, they trigger gall formation through biochemical manipulation. The larvae complete their development within these galls, which makes them effectively shielded from environmental stressors and many traditional pesticides.
Nature of damage: Infested plants exhibit characteristic swellings and distortions. The primary economic loss stems from the reduced vitality of the plant, inhibited grain development, and decreased seed quality. In high-density populations, the damage can lead to significant yield reductions if not managed appropriately.
Protection measures: Integrated Pest Management (IPM) is essential for controlling Gephyraulus. Key strategies include destroying crop residues where pupae overwinter, implementing crop rotation to interrupt the life cycle, and managing weed populations near field edges. Chemical control is generally ineffective due to the sheltered nature of the larvae, making preventative agrotechnical practices the most viable solution.
